Spring force physics?

A spring has a spring constant of 30 N/m and a proportional limit of 5.0 N. Two such springs are suspended in series (i.e., one behind the other).

a) b) c) d)

Solutions:

What is the spring constant of the system?

What is the deflection of the system under a load of 4N?

What is the proportionality limit of the system?

Now, hang two additional, identical springs parallel to the first two below. Answer a) – c) for the new system.

Solution: 12N/m, 0.33m, 5N
